A Jew Must Die

Synopsis

April 1942. The war seems far away in the small Swiss town of Payerne. Yet the local economy is weak, people are malcontent. The cafes are full of sinister characters. Garage owner Fernand Ischi and his men have sworn fealty to the Nazi Party. They dream of catching Adolf Hitler’s attention.
On April 16, the next local cattle fair will take place and Arthur Bloch, a livestock dealer, will attend. That is the day a Jew will be killed as an example.

Biography

Born 1963 in Lydney, Great Britain. Joint Swiss and British citizenship. 1980-82 Works as art and film critic in Switzerland. 1982-85 Attends NYU (New York University), Institute of Film and Television. 1985 Receives BFA from NYU. Has directed numerous documentaries and reports for Radio Television Suisse (RTS).
